The Wood Pile Inn getaway

Kick back and relax in this calm, stylish space. This historic cabin built in 1920 was recently refurbished to its old charm with some modern upgrades for your comfort. The original owner of the Cabin was an author named Catherine Woods. She wrote the very first book on the history of Palomar Mountain; Teepee to Telescope. You'll find a copy in the cabin for a good read.Lots of natural light make this little cabin feel spacious, the windows throughout the cabin offer a beautiful forest view.

Lighthouse in Jacumba Hot Springs
4.9 out of 5 average rating, 320 reviews

The Desert View Tower

STAY OVERNIGHT AT THE DESERT VIEW TOWER! You will have The Tower all to yourselves from 5 p.m. to 8:00 a.m. Sleep anywhere in the Tower on futons or couches (bedding available). You will have access to Boulder Park, and 99 acres of private desert property all day. Barbecue outside. You may also us the guest cabin with all household furnishings, toilet, shower, kitchen etc. Or, sleep under the stars.
